| 1 | | SENATE RESOLUTION
| 2 | | WHEREAS, The members of the Illinois Senate are saddened | 3 | | to learn of the death of Marillyn Rosalie (Wright) Wilson of | 4 | | Milan, who passed away on October 26, 2022; and
| 5 | | WHEREAS, Marillyn Wilson was born on September 30, 1922; | 6 | | she graduated from Moline High School in 1940; after high | 7 | | school, she enlisted in the Women Accepted for Volunteer | 8 | | Emergency Service (WAVES) of the U.S. Navy, where she served | 9 | | for 18 months while stationed in Washington D.C.; she married | 10 | | Gerald "Gay" Wilson on July 20, 1946, and he preceded her in | 11 | | death on May 10, 2004; and
| 12 | | WHEREAS, Marillyn Wilson worked as a secretary for several | 13 | | companies, retiring from the Q.C. Electrical Contractors | 14 | | Association; and
| 15 | | WHEREAS, Marillyn Wilson was a member of the Pythian | 16 | | Sisters and Trinity United Methodist Church of Milan; and
| 17 | | WHEREAS, Marillyn Wilson's greatest pleasure was spending | 18 | | time with her family, and they recently celebrated her 100th | 19 | | birthday; she also enjoyed watching the Chicago Cubs; and
